if I get a job as you described, I split the task in steps:
1/ analyse the first database
2/ analyse the second database
3/ see where the 2 are the same and where they are different
4/ analyse your current needs
5/ make up a new design using the results of all previous analyses
6/ make an import plan and run a test
7/ import the old data in your new project
